Charles Demuth's 1924 Portrait of Arthur G. Dove: A Study in Modernist Friendship
Created in 1924, Charles Demuth's portrait of fellow artist Arthur G. Dove represents a fascinating intersection of personal connection and artistic innovation. The work emerges from a period when American modernism was finding its distinctive voice, distinct from European influences while engaging with the same challenges of representing contemporary life.
The portrait captures Dove with the same precisionist approach Demuth applied to his industrial landscapes, yet reveals a more intimate side of his practice. This work belongs to a series of portraits Demuth created of his artist friends and contemporaries, documenting the vibrant creative circles of 1920s New York. The clean lines and geometric composition reflect both Demuth's signature style and the modernist principles shared with Dove, whose own work explored abstraction and natural forms.
Charles Demuth and the Precisionist Vision
Charles Demuth stands as one of the defining figures of American Precisionism, a movement that sought to capture the essence of modern America through sharply defined forms and meticulous composition. While best known for his industrial landscapes depicting factories and architecture, Demuth's portraits reveal another dimension of his practice - one focused on the creative individuals shaping America's cultural landscape.
This 1924 portrait of Arthur G. Dove emerges from a particularly productive period in Demuth's career. The two artists shared a mutual admiration, with Dove's abstract landscapes and Demuth's urban scenes representing complementary approaches to American modernism. Their friendship, documented in correspondence and works like this portrait, illustrates the interconnected nature of the avant-garde circles in 1920s New York.
The Precisionist Portrait: Technique and Composition
Geometric Composition
Demuth's portrait employs the same rigorous geometric structure found in his industrial works. The composition reduces Dove's features to essential forms, using straight lines and angular planes to create a sense of modernist clarity. This approach reflects the precisionist belief in order and structure as defining characteristics of contemporary life.
Subtle Color Relationships
The limited color palette demonstrates Demuth's mastery of tonal relationships. Soft grays and muted browns dominate, punctuated by carefully placed highlights that define the facial planes. This restrained approach allows the structural elements to take precedence while maintaining a sense of the sitter's presence.
